Halomethane

Part of speech: noun

Definitions

  1. A chemical compound consisting of methane with one or more hydrogen atoms replaced by halogen atoms, used in various industrial and chemical applications and notable for its role in organic chemistry
  2. A member of a class of compounds derived from methane by substituting halogens like fluorine, chlorine, bromine, or iodine for hydrogen atoms, important in refrigeration, solvents, and chemical synthesis
  3. An organic molecule where halogen elements are bonded to a methane base by replacing hydrogen, commonly found in solvents, foam blowing agents, and as intermediates in chemical manufacturing processes

Etymology: The term at hand finds its origins in the field of chemistry, where systematic naming conventions arose to bring clarity to a growing catalog of compounds. It combines two distinct elements: "halo-" and "methane." The prefix "halo-" comes from the Greek "halos," meaning "salt" or "sea," but in chemical terminology, it refers to halogen elements such as fluorine, chlorine, bromine, and iodine. These elements were named in the early 19th century after their salt-forming properties, revealing a fascinating link between ancient language and modern science. The base word "methane" describes the simplest hydrocarbon molecule, composed of one carbon atom bonded to four hydrogen atoms. Its name was coined in the early 19th century, derived from "methyl," itself rooted in Greek "methy" meaning "wine," and "-ane," a suffix used in organic chemistry to denote saturated hydrocarbons. Methane was one of the first organic compounds isolated and studied systematically, marking a milestone in the development of organic chemistry. When combined, the prefix and base word generate a term denoting methane molecules in which one or more hydrogen atoms have been replaced by halogen atoms. This naming convention emerged as chemists sought to categorize an expanding array of substituted hydrocarbons during the 19th and 20th centuries, reflecting advances in chemical synthesis and analysis.
